Is it possible to have the ability to exclude certain questions from being saved as favorites? We are using Survey123 to collect data at a set location approximately 6-10 in a day. There is certain data that can be saved as favorite and will not change but there is some like pH, TDS, conductivity that is measured each time that we do not want to have anything saved as a favorite. Doable?

Hi. If you would like to persist just a few questions as favorites I suggest you do the following:

  • Capture your favorite answers just for the questions you want. Leave the rest blank.
  • Save your survey as a draft

The way favorites is implemented is that all answers  in the favorited survey will be carried forward. That is, you are not flagging as favorites a set of questions, but rather the entire  survey. For this reason, it is best to just answer a few questions, flag as favorite and save as draft, so the rest of questions are left blank when you paste your favorites.

That is what we instructed the field staff to do. Unfortunately, some of the workers saved some of the attributes that they shouldn't have as favorites, and that led to many re-sends of the data with corrections. This in turn led to more time needed to manage the data on the back end. That is why we are hoping that at some point in the future, there can be a way possibly with a field in the xlsx file that can specify "Save As Favorite" as a Yes/No field and that would be honored in the form when published. Not sure if this is doable but wanted to throw it out for people to chew on. This way, we can make the forms even more "error-proof".
